  • Disabled Ramblers group

    The Disabled Ramblers exists to help mobility-challenged people get back out into the countryside. Able-bodied helpers are welcome to support members and to help with loading scooters and other jobs. They ramble in all weathers and over a variety of routes of different difficulty levels which they publish in their magazine: http://disabledramblers.co.uk/

  • The Sheffield Diagnostic Genetics Service

    The Sheffield Diagnostic Genetics Service based at Sheffield Children's Hospital tests for Hereditary Spastic Paraparesis. The SDGS operates private testing outside the NHS and is accessible via health professionals only: https://sdgs.org.uk/
